[The spaceship breaks through the clouds and floats into outer space] Narrator: But what does that mean? And how will you know? It's called break-even. And put simply, it's the point at which a business is neither making a profit nor a loss. Rather, it's momentarily floating in limbo. [The spaceship launches into space and disappears. Text on screen reads “The Break-Even Point” and a coordinate planes appear. The coordinate plane has a y axis labeled “Money” and x axis labeled “Time”. Narrator: The break-even point is the total amount of sales a business needs to achieve before it starts being profitable or, more technically, a business's fixed cost of production, like rent, divided by how much you sell the product for minus the variable costs per unit sold, like ingredients or materials. [An equation appears to the right of the coordinate plane. It reflects what the narrator is saying and reads “Fixed costs divided by (the difference between) Product Price minus Variable Cost equals the Break Even Point (units).] Narrator: How much you sell the product minus variable costs is usually called your contribution margin. [Another equation appears, reflecting what the narrator is saying and reads “Product Price minus Variable cost equals Contribution Margin. The phrase “Contribution Margin” replaces the phrase “Product Price minus Variable Costs” underneath Fixed costs. This means that the first equation that appeared on screen now says Fixed Costs divided by Contribution Margin equals Break-Even Point (units)] Narrator: Confused? Don't worry. Here's an example. Let's say it costs Pizza Planet $8.00 to make one pizza, and they sell the pizza for $12. [Cartoon of pizza ingredients turning into pizza and being sold] Narrator: That means their contribution margin is $4.00. So if Pizza Planet's only fixed cost is $500 rent, to find out the number of pizzas they need to sell to break even, they simply divide the rent by the contribution margin. [The product price is $12, the Variable cost is $8 and the contribution margin is $4.] Narrator: This means they need to sell 125 pizzas. [$500 (their fixed cost) divided by $4 (their contribution margin) equals their Break-Even point which is 125] Narrator: And any pizzas sold after that would contribute to the company's net profit. [The spaceship flies through the sky and onto the coordinate plane which shows a graphical depiction of the break-even point analysis. The coordinate plane shows three lines: The Sales Revenue line, the Total Variable costs line, and the Fixed Costs line. The brea-even point is where the Sales Revenue and Total Variable cost lines intersect] Narrator: So you can see by conducting a break-even analysis, a business is able to determine the price of a product, how many need to be sold, [The lines on the coordinate plane shift around showing that the break-even point changes with a change in price, a change in total variable costs, and a change in fixed costs] Narrator: …as well as identify and potentially reduce excessive fixed costs, ultimately, allowing a business to reach profitability and beyond.
